Output d64e147d5c9063e791387d4cff0e2860a54c64611f8b14b170e8faacef0fdf01:0

value
11228839
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d9ef051c4d8325312b1fd3094a6fc01562199fd OP_EQUAL
address
3MtqfCKppNxnDU1eDkBjP3xk2nhrKZMUXr
transaction
d64e147d5c9063e791387d4cff0e2860a54c64611f8b14b170e8faacef0fdf01
spent
true